Understanding ADHD in Adults
ADHD is identified by persistent patterns of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that hinder working or advancement. In grownups, symptoms might manifest differently than in children, resulting in challenges in various elements of life. Below is a table summing up common signs of ADHD in adults.
Symptoms of ADHD in AdultsDescriptionNegligenceDifficulty focusing, lapse of memory, poor organization, and distractibility.HyperactivityExcessive talking, restlessness, and a consistent sense of being "on the go."ImpulsivityDifficulty waiting in lines, interrupting others, and making hasty choices.Emotional DysregulationMood swings, disappointment tolerance, and trouble managing stress.Low MotivationChallenges in setting and attaining personal goals.Medical diagnosis and Assessment

While there is no definitive "Cure For ADHD" for ADHD, numerous effective treatments can assist manage signs and enhance lifestyle. Treatment can include medication, therapy, and way of life modifications. Here's a breakdown of common techniques:
Treatment OptionsDescriptionMedicationStimulant medications (like Adderall) and non-stimulant alternatives (like Strattera) can help enhance focus and reduce impulsivity.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)CBT works in helping adults with ADHD establish coping methods and restructure negative thought patterns.TrainingADHD coaches can assist individuals with company, time management, and goal-setting.Support systemLinking with others who share comparable experiences can provide emotional support and useful suggestions.Way of life ChangesRoutine workout, a healthy diet, sufficient sleep, and mindfulness practices such as meditation can greatly benefit ADHD Treatments symptoms.Table: Effectiveness of Treatment OptionsTreatment OptionEfficiencyConsiderationsMedicationHighMay have adverse effects; needs medical guidance.CBTModerate to HighTime-intensive; might need multiple sessions.CoachingModerateRequires motivation; differs depending on the coach.Support systemModeratePeer-led; benefits differ based on specific engagement.Lifestyle ChangesVariableMay take some time to see results; highly individualistic.Lifestyle Modifications to Consider
For many adults, adopting particular lifestyle modifications can assist manage ADHD signs effectively. Here are some suggestions:
Establish Routines: Develop an everyday schedule to promote consistency and lower lapse of memory.Set Clear Goals: Break larger jobs into smaller sized, manageable steps and set due dates to assist preserve focus and motivation.Minimize Distractions: Create a dedicated office and minimize environmental diversions to boost concentration.Practice Mindfulness: Engage in m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, to improve focus and reduce tension.Exercise Regularly: Physical activity can assist reduce hyperactivity and enhance mood, promoting overall wellness.Frequently asked questions About ADHD in Adults
